This print showcases "The Actor Nakamura Nakazo I as Kudo Suketsune" a remarkable woodblock print from the Edo period, created around 1780 by Shunsho, Katsukawa. The image measures 30.9 x 11 cm and is housed in the prestigious Arthur M. Sackler Gallery at the Smithsonian Institution in the USA. In this vibrant artwork, we witness an extraordinary portrayal of Kudo Suketsune, a character from traditional Japanese theater. The actor Nakamura Nakazo I brings this role to life with his exceptional talent and striking costume. The intricate details of his attire highlight the craftsmanship involved in creating this color woodblock print. The artist's skillful use of ink and color on paper adds depth and dimension to the composition, enhancing our connection with both the character and the theatrical world he inhabits. This piece is part of The Anne van Biema Collection at the Arthur M. Sackler Gallery.
